 > 183rd Professional Development Day                                Las Cruces Public Schools, NM
   One requisite “day” of PD in addition to the 182 contrac-
   tual school days is required by LCPS for its entire certi-
   fied staff. Many teachers use PD 360 to fill requirements
                                                                  BENEFITS
   as aligned with district/school goals. The module criteria
   require the PD to:

 > Professional Development Plan                                     Professional Development Center Coordinator
   Every teacher has a yearly evaluation with their principal        Las Cruces Public Schools, NM
   when they decide together which modules will be worked
   on in the coming year. This information becomes a part
   of the teacher’s evaluation process.                          > Cost Effective
